Stewed-Tomato Bruschetta

Stewed-Tomato Bruschetta
Stewed-Tomato Bruschetta might be just the hor d'oeuvre you are searching for. One serving contains 208 calories, 2g of protein, and 18g of fat. This dairy free and vegetarian recipe serves 6. Head to the store and pick up sourdough, tomatoes, curry powder, and a few other things to make it today.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es approximately 1 hour.
